
The Knoxville Basketball Squads will embark on the second tour of the South Central Conference tonight when they take the longest trip in the conference…to Davis County. The girls are looking to sweep the Mustangs after winning in Knoxville on December 14th 58-to-46. The boys are coming off a loss to Grandview Christian on Tuesday…something they would like to forget and stealing a win in Bloomfield would go a long way to righting some of the wrongs. Coach Troy Pearson tells KNIA/KRLS Sports Davis County has a couple of players that he is concerned about that had dominate games in the last meeting plus knowing strange things happen at Davis County…
Pearson: “Think the games are going to go one way and it goes completely sideways. They’ve got the Reeves kid who’s one of the best players in the conference and the Maedor kids really hurt us the last meeting. So we’re going to go down there with a game plan and see what happens.”
